Statistics Wages Near Burleson

Burleson is part of the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X metro area (BLS area code 19100).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Texas stat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Statistician$104,090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$100,960
Data Scientist$127,750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$123,909
Actuary$127,690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$123,851

Source: BLS, May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.

What are the highest-paying statistics roles near Burleson?

Based on BLS OEWS May 2025 wage data, the top-paying statistics-related roles near Burleson are: Data Scientist ($127,750), Actuary ($127,690), Statistician ($104,090). These reflect MSA-level medians where published, with Texas statewide fallback for occupations not reported at the metro level.
